PSG eyes Real Madrid’s Rodrygo amid Barcola to Liverpool transfer fears

Paris Saint-Germain has set its sights on Real Madrid’s Rodrygo Goes as a potential replacement for Bradley Barcola, who is now attracting strong interest from Liverpool, according to transfer expert Fabrizio Romano.
With the European transfer window entering its decisive weeks, PSG is preparing for a possible late push from Liverpool to sign Barcola. The English club continues to prioritize Newcastle United striker Alexander Isak, but Barcola has emerged as a backup option if negotiations for the Swede stall.
Liverpool’s Interest Sparks PSG Concerns
Barcola’s recent form has elevated his profile across Europe. The 21-year-old winger had a standout 2024/25 campaign, scoring 21 goals and providing 21 assists in 64 matches, while helping PSG secure multiple domestic titles.
Although PSG is not actively looking to sell, they remain cautious due to Liverpool’s financial power and ambition under new management. The French club fears being caught off guard and has started exploring alternatives with Rodrygo now top of the list.
Rodrygo vs. Barcola: Equal Value, Different Context
Rodrygo, 24, remains a valuable asset for Real Madrid, despite not being an undisputed starter under Xabi Alonso. The Brazilian scored 14 goals and provided 11 assists in 54 appearances last season — slightly less than Barcola in terms of production.
Both players are valued at around €100 million, making a potential swap or equivalent investment feasible. While Real Madrid is open to selling, PSG’s biggest challenge will be convincing Rodrygo to leave Spain, where he remains committed to fighting for his place.
Liverpool’s Decision Looms
Liverpool is expected to make a final move for Isak soon. If the Magpies refuse to negotiate, Barcola could become their primary target, increasing PSG’s urgency to secure a replacement.
